l am preparing for jee for how many exams l can apply

Mayank Sinha 27th Dec, 2019
Hello there,

Jee mains is held two times a year once in January and next in april. A candidate is given a chance to apply for jee mains for a maximum attempt of three acedemic year.
Hence in total one gets 6 chances to write jee mains examination.

ca cource is available after Degree

Akram Khan 5th Feb, 2020

Hi,

The Characted accountant course consists of three phases.

1)Foundation course or CPT (Common Proficiency Test)

2)Intermediate or IPCC (Integrated Professional Competence Course)

3)Final Examination

You can take admission to foundation course directly after 12. It is a short term course of 4-5 month.
